  • Patent number: 7977714
    Abstract: A wrapped gate junction field effect transistor (JFET) with at least one semiconductor channel having a first conductivity type doping is provided. Both sidewalls of each of the at least one semiconductor channel laterally abuts a side gate region having a second conductivity type doping, which is the opposite of the first conductivity doping. Further, the at least one semiconductor channel vertically abuts a top gate region and at least one bottom gate region, both having the second conductivity type doping. The gate electrode, which comprises side gate region, the top gate region, and at least one bottom gate regions, wraps around each of the at least one semiconductor channel to provide tight control of the current, i.e., a low off-current, through the at least one semiconductor channel. By employing multiple channels, the JFET may provide a high on-current.

  • Publication number: 20080096370
    Abstract: Disclosed is a method of manufacturing dual orientation wafers. A trench is formed in a multi-layer wafer to a silicon substrate with a first crystalline orientation. The trench is filled with a silicon material (e.g., amorphous silicon or polysilicon trench). Isolation structures are formed to isolate the silicon material in the trench from a semiconductor layer with a second crystalline orientation. Additional isolation structures are formed within the silicon material in the trench and within the semiconductor layer. A patterned amorphization process is performed on the silicon material in the trench and followed by a recrystallization anneal such that the silicon material in the trench recrystallizes with the same crystalline orientation as the silicon substrate. The resulting structure is a semiconductor wafer with isolated semiconductor areas on the same plane having different crystalline orientations as well as isolated sections within each semiconductor area for device formation.

  • Publication number: 20070296006
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a design structure for a pixel sensor cell. The pixel sensor cell approximately doubles the available signal for a given quanta of light. A design structure for a pixel sensor cell having reduced complexity includes an n-type collection well region formed beneath a surface of a substrate for collecting electrons generated by electromagnetic radiation impinging on the pixel sensor cell and a p-type collection well region formed beneath the surface of the substrate for collecting holes generated by the impinging photons. A circuit structure having a first input is coupled to the n-type collection well region and a second input is coupled to the p-type collection well region, wherein an output signal of the pixel sensor cell is the magnitude of the difference of a signal of the first input and a signal of the second input.
